FM 30-51 December 29, 1941

War Department
Basic Field Manual
Military Intelligence
Identification of
British Naval Ships
(includes Royal Navy, Royal Australian Navy,
Royal Indian Navy, Royal Canadian Navy, and New Zealand Navy)

251 page document describing 115 ships/classes
including 125 pictures, 55 silhouettes, and 106 line drawings
